No casualties have been reported after a massive fire broke out at a residential building in Abu Dhabi's Al Nahyan area on Thursday night.
Taking to their official social media handle, the Abu Dhabi Civil Defence Authority said the blaze in the Al Mamoura area had been brought under control and cooling operations are underway.
"We call on the public to stay away from the fire scene and give way to police patrols, civil defence teams and ambulances," the Abu Dhabi police added.
